Erase Scroll down Confirm Extract Control Regula Master HTML has a built in Extract Control function. The procedure of the function is rather simple. Created ( defined ) Supply RCs are connected to a created ( defined ) Extract RC. The function adds together the airflow from the SRCs con- nected to the same ERC, and sends the request of total summed airflow to the Extract RC which controls the Extract volume flow damper. There is also an option to add a Constant Flow, ( posi- tive or negative ), to the sum of total airflow, as well as a Flow Factor can be applied on the sum of total air- flow in case where more ( or less ) extract is needed. ( Flow factor = Extract/Supply, default 1.00 ). Optimizer function Fan Optimizing function is performed by GRM or SRM, and runs automatically as soon as the system is defined in Regula Master WEB/s. Damper position is read from all Regula Combi that have flow optimization activated. (active as default) via Exoline by LRM and further by GRM. The Fan Optimizing function compares damper positions and regulates the fan output so the value of the damper that is most open at the actual moment is equal to the setpoint value, which can be defined ( default value 85% ). The function is ideally varying the fan pressure between a min. and max. setting in AHU. Do not flow regulate the fans. Fan Optimizing function is one of the features that contributes mostly when it comes to energy savings in HVAC systems. ( Regulation parameters, p-band and I-time are set per default, but can be changed if it is necessary. Note, this can cause system to become instable. ). Operating Control Regula Master HTML has operational control, which is per- formed when the unit is configured as either LRM or SRM. • Regula Master HTML is monitoring SRC damper behavior in the system. • Indicates alarm if a SRC/ERC damper does not move over time. • Indicates alarm if communication with Regula Combi is lost. • Indicates alarm if a presence senor has changed over time. Night Cooling Night Cooling function is a way of cooling down the building with cold outdoor air in night time, to save energy for cooling during day time. It is the AHU controller or BMS system that activates and controls the Night Cooling function in the Pascal system. The GRM/SRM must receive a digital signal, ( at DI2 ), from AHU controller or BMS to activate the Night Cooling function and then GRM/SRM will change mode in all SRC to Unoc- cupied and the cooling setpoint at Unoccupied in all SRC to 15°C ( adjustable ). This is done to make sure the supply dampers will open to AirflowMax initially, but subsequently to regulate the cooling in each room and to obtain the full optimizer function.
